Understanding Anabolic Steroids
Anabolic steroids are a class of synthetic derivatives of testosterone. They are designed to promote muscle growth (anabolism) and enhance physical performance. These substances can be administered through injections, oral tablets, or topical gels. Athletes often turn to anabolic steroids for various reasons, including increased strength, improved endurance, and faster recovery times after strenuous workouts.

In many countries, including the United States, anabolic steroids are classified as controlled substances, making it illegal to use them without a prescription.
The Allure of Enhanced Performance
The pressure to perform at the highest level in competitive sports can be overwhelming. Athletes are constantly seeking an edge over their competitors, and anabolic steroids often present an enticing solution. The benefits athletes hope to achieve include:

  1. Increased Muscle Mass: Anabolic steroids promote protein synthesis, allowing athletes to gain muscle mass quickly. This is especially appealing in sports that emphasize strength and size, such as bodybuilding, powerlifting, and football.

  2. Improved Recovery: One of the key advantages of anabolic steroid use is the ability to recover more quickly from injuries and intense training sessions. Athletes can push their bodies harder and more frequently, often leading to enhanced performance.

  3. Enhanced Endurance: Certain anabolic steroids can improve red blood cell production, increasing oxygen delivery to muscles during exercise. This can lead to improved endurance in sports that require sustained effort, like long-distance running and cycling.

  4. Increased Aggression and Competitive Edge: Some athletes report heightened aggression and a competitive drive when using anabolic steroids. This psychological boost can be advantageous in high-stakes competitive environments.
Health Risks and Ethical Concerns
Despite the perceived benefits, the use of anabolic steroids is fraught with risks and ethical dilemmas. The health implications are significant and can include:

  • Hormonal Imbalances: Anabolic steroids can disrupt the body's natural hormone production, leading to a range of side effects, including infertility, breast development in men, and masculinization in women.

  • Cardiovascular Issues: Long-term steroid use is associated with an increased risk of heart disease, high blood pressure, and stroke.

  • Psychological Effects: Steroid use can lead to mood swings, aggression (often referred to as "roid rage"), and mental health issues such as anxiety and depression.

  • Liver Damage: Oral anabolic steroids can be toxic to the liver, leading to serious health complications.

These health risks raise ethical questions about the integrity of competitive sports. The use of anabolic steroids is often considered cheating, undermining the principles of fair play and sportsmanship. Organizations like the World Anti-Doping Agency (WADA) actively test for banned substances, including anabolic steroids, to maintain a level playing field.
The Debate: Performance Enhancement vs. Fair Play
The debate surrounding anabolic steroids in sports is complex. Advocates for their use argue that athletes should have the right to use substances that enhance their performance, as long as they are informed about the risks. They contend that sports are inherently about competition, and the use of performance-enhancing drugs can be seen as an extension of this competition.
On the other hand, opponents argue that allowing anabolic steroids creates an uneven playing field. It places pressure on all athletes to consider their use, even if they wish to compete fairly. This can lead to a cycle where the only way to remain competitive is to use steroids, ultimately compromising the spirit of the sport.
Alternatives to Anabolic Steroids
With the health risks and ethical concerns surrounding anabolic steroid use, many athletes are exploring safer alternatives to enhance their performance. These include:

  1. Nutrition and Supplements: A well-balanced diet, combined with legal supplements such as protein powders and creatine, can support muscle growth and recovery without the risks associated with steroids.

  2. Natural Training Techniques: Many athletes are focusing on optimizing their training programs, incorporating periodization and recovery strategies to maximize their performance without resorting to steroids.

  3. Psychological Coaching: Mental training and psychological strategies can help athletes improve focus, resilience, and motivation without the need for performance-enhancing substances.

  4. Legal Performance Enhancers: Some substances, like beta-alanine and citrulline malate, can enhance performance without the legal and health issues tied to anabolic steroids. These options provide athletes with legitimate ways to boost their performance.
